BritishV8 2010 is just around the corner!
The Three Stooges made another site visit to Indy yesterday....everyone we talked to was excited to have us in town.
Our stop at the Clarion was great...in fact, the annual gathering of the "Road Rockets" car club was just beginning their weekend in Indy...we saw a lot of great hot rods and rat rods...and found one MGB V6 converted "rat rod" in the parking lot...and found it belongs to Steve Kimball....we talked with Steve....and he is ALREADY registered for our event as well! Steve is making a tour of midwest car shows...Road Rockets and British V8 are just two of many....Steve drove in from New Mexico. A quick stop at ORP (IRP) found Mike ready to have us on the road course and the autocross tarmac on Thursday. A call to Hooters on 38th street also found them anxiously awaiting our visit that evening. (We may even have a surprise or two for you!) FasTimes Indoor Karting is also ready for us on Friday. We currently have 35 enthusiasts signed up for our karting experience in Indy. A reminder that lunch will be provided for kart DRIVERS...and a lunch/drink counter is available for spectators at FasTimes. Friday evening will find us having a mini car display at the Union Jack Pub, which is a VERY short drive from the hotel. We have reserved parking and an outdoor deck, as well as indoor seating available to us. The manager will be having British ale specials (Boddingtons and Bass, etc)....but wait....there's more......the Jaegermeister Girls will be at the pub that night as well! Saturday we will visit the Indianapolis Motor Speedway Museum in the morning, then over to a prototype development machine shoppe near the airport where we'll have a light lunch with some fellow Lotus Super Seven replica owners before heading back to the hotel for tech sessions in the parking lot. We will also be having some special guests at the hotel that I'm sure will be popular for photo opportunities. :) So be sure to arrive on Wednesday (we'll be having pizza and beer/pop in the Clarion parking lot that evening courtesy of FastCars, Inc and Advance Autowire)..... Be ready for an enjoyable, informational, entertaining, and memorable four daze in Indianapolis for BritishV8 2010! |

OK, so who else in in a last minute thrash?
In mid-May the Spitfire got hungy and ate the 3.75:1 ring and pinion for a midnight snack (see auction items for photos). I was unable to work on it till after my daughters graduation party, but I finally got my spare 3.07:1 installed last week. (Much easier to control the drifting with the 3.07:1.) I still need to get the new pads and rotors installed & bedded in and then finish the rocker panel flares to get her in proper shape for the meet. I wanted to get the roll bar in, but that will have to wait till winter. I am looking forward to the track day, never done that before. Being a track rookie and not pushing it hard because of not having the roll bar (I'll bring the hardtop), I hope I don't get in anybody's way out there. Does anyone bring autocross or track tires, or does everyone just run street tires? I can't remember the last time I looked forward to an event this much. |

Most just run street tires. Carl and his almost slick DOT legal race tires says he can't make it and my Midget on it's Yokahama A048s isn't going to bother anyone for sure. I'm another rookie on the track as well. Consider myself a rolling chicane at best. I won't be driving too hard on the track or the autocross, that car still has to get me back home to KC, can't break it.
